Grain d'Orge (France): Blonde Cuivrée (Tradition)

This Belgian-style strong pale ale is/was brewed by Grain d'Orge (France) in Ronchin Lille, France. It's achieved an overall score of 76.65%. Based on 1 tasting, the average ABV is 8.00%.
